Fisker, once considered a rival to Tesla in the electric vehicle market, has filed for Chapter 11 bankruptcy protection, seeking to restructure its debt and sell assets to save the business.
Reuters Reports The EV market has proven tough for many companies, with Fisker becoming the latest to succumb to pressures from weak demand, financing difficulties and supply chain issues. The company, founded by automotive designer Henrik Fisker, joins Proterra, Lordstown and Electric Last Mile Solutions in filing for bankruptcy in the past two years.
Fisker’s woes began in February when the company expressed concerns about its ability to continue operations. The company’s situation was exacerbated by its failure to secure a key investment from a major automaker, believed to be Nissan, which would have raised an additional $350 million from an unnamed investor. The breakdown in those talks forced Fisker to seek alternative solutions, which ultimately led to the bankruptcy filing.

Fisker acknowledged the challenges it faces in a recent statement, saying, “Like others in the electric vehicle industry, we face a variety of market and macroeconomic headwinds that are impacting our ability to operate efficiently.” The company’s operating unit, Fisker Group, estimated its assets at $500 million to $1 billion and liabilities at $100 million to $500 million in its Chapter 11 bankruptcy filing in Delaware.
The company’s flagship model, the Ocean SUV, has been facing numerous software and hardware issues. Consumer Reports The company calls the vehicle “unfinished business.” The car is under regulatory investigation for a variety of issues, including braking problems and door malfunctions. Despite producing more than 10,000 vehicles last year, Fisker delivered less than half of that amount after moving to a dealer-based distribution model in January, and has struggled to clear an inventory of more than 5,000 vehicles.
